      And on why this boggles the mind - humans have a tendency to self-centre on hypotheticals like this. We tend to think of the situation as if there is a group of 23 and I'm part of it, then there is a 50% chance of someone sharing a birthday with me. But that isn't what is being said. It's any pair out of the 23. If you are part of the group, its much more likely to be two others who share the birthday.
      There are lots of possible pairs when you have that many individuals. 253 unique combinations, in fact. And when looked at like that, well, it's not much of a surprise that one of these unique combinations will share a random attribute which has a 1-in-365 chance.
